Not enjoying sobriety by bored6785 in stopdrinking

[–]Grumpy-Pilot-26 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Yeah, you’re just in the first stage. You’re experiencing grief for the loss of your “fun”, and the comfort of always doing the same thing. To me, there are three stages: 1. Stop drinking. Remove alcohol from your environment. This is a big change, and it’s painful. 2. Deal. Meditate, pray, yoga, exercise, long walks, listen to music, get therapy. Learn to deal with your problems, boredom, stress, stresses, etc, in a healthy way without the drug (alcohol). 3. Live. Go find new stuff to do that is not based in alcohol. Hike, exercise, read, learn a musical instrument, write, start a charity, learn the language, create art, volunteer, compete in something. Get a hobby or hobbies.

Look up some people on the web. People living their best lives are not doing it drunk. Look up, famous sober celebrities, sports figures, inventors, business people, politicians - whatever is your jam.

Keep going.
